The model Colin is talking about costs £700, so these are not toys (although there have been more than a billion views of pets riding robot vacuums on YouTube). “Our latest model can recognise socks, shoes, Christmas trees, pet waste and wires and if it meets something it doesn’t recognise it will send you a picture to ask if it’s a permanent feature. “Now they use cameras not just to see where they’re going and remember where they’ve been, but to understand obstacles,” Colin says. It might be surprising to find this kind of military technology trundling around your floor, but the challenges are the same: navigating different surfaces, unusual shapes and unexpected obstacles. Colin and his team designed the Sojourner rover that explored the surface of Mars in 1997 and the bomb-defusing Packbot that saved lives in Afghanistan and Iraq. One of their robots was sent to Fukushima to map safe pathways through the irradiated disaster zone. “Rather than clean the whole house, they want to tell their robot vacuum to just clean under the kitchen table, or in the office, but that takes a huge amount of tech.” “People want robot helpers,” says Colin Angle, the MIT robotics expert whose iRobot Roomba kick-started the whole industry back in 2002.

Earlier generations had a tendency to mount chair legs and get stuck, wheels feebly pawing at the air, or to have a nervous breakdown in a confined space.ĪI has changed all that.
